Browse Source

Corrijo la copia de nextcloud y añado shell para reenviar correos de root

main
Celestino Rey 1 year ago
parent
commit
f4a91677ce
2 changed files with 21 additions and 2 deletions
  1. +16
    -0
      mandaCorreosdeRoot.sh
  2. +5
    -2
      shells/copyNextcloudDB

+ 16
- 0
mandaCorreosdeRoot.sh View File

@ -0,0 +1,16 @@
#!/bin/bash
ficherolog=/tmp/email_$(date +"%Y-%m-%d_%H.%M").log
if `/usr/bin/mail -e`; then
#
# saca todo el correo del buzón de root y lo deja en un fichero
# luego borra el correo de root
/usr/bin/mail --print 2>&1 > $ficherolog
echo 'd *' | /usr/bin/mail -N > /dev/null
#
# ahora manda el fichero a creylopez
#
sudo -u creylopez echo "Correos de root de la última semana" | sudo -u creylopez mail -s "Correos de root" creylopez@yahoo.es -A $ficherolog
rm $ficherolog
fi
exit 0

+ 5
- 2
shells/copyNextcloudDB View File

@ -21,6 +21,9 @@ message="Backup stored "$today
sudo zip $new_name.zip $new_name sudo zip $new_name.zip $new_name
sudo -u creylopez mail -s "Nextcloud backup finished" "creylopez@yahoo.es" -a $new_name.zip
#sudo -u creylopez mail -s "Nextcloud backup finished" "creylopez@yahoo.es" -a $new_name.zip
#sudo -u creylopez cat $new_name | mail -s "Nextcloud backup finished" "creylopez@yahoo.es"
sudo rm $new_name.*
sudo -u creylopez echo "Nextcloud backup adjunto" |mail -s "Backup de nextcloud" creylopez@yahoo.es -A $new_name.zip
#sudo rm $new_name.*

Loading…
Cancel
Save